Alamo City BESS Project Kicks Off, Enhancing San Antonio's Energy Resilience

OCI Energy has broken ground on a 120 MW / 480 MWh battery storage project in Bexar County, Texas, in partnership with CPS Energy.
The Alamo City ESS Project is designed to supply electricity to approximately 30,000 households for up to four hours during peak demand.
The project involves key partners such as LG Energy Solution Vertech for battery systems and Elgin Power Solutions for engineering, procurement, and construction.
OCI Energy has a North American development pipeline of 31 projects totaling 7 gigawatts, split between utility-scale solar and energy storage systems.
The project qualifies for up to a 40% investment tax credit (ITC) under the U.S. OBBB Act.

The Alamo City ESS Project represents a significant investment in battery storage infrastructure. The facility, spanning 140,000 square meters, will store excess electricity during off-peak hours and dispatch it during periods of high demand. This capability is essential for managing the intermittency of renewable energy sources like solar power. OCI Energy's long-term storage capacity agreement (SCA) with CPS Energy ensures a steady revenue stream for the next 20 years. The project also benefits from the U.S. OBBB Act, making it eligible for substantial investment tax credits, further enhancing its financial viability.
